Find the supplementary angle for 59° 00'17 "

Answers

The supplementary angle is an angle x that adding to 59° 00'17 " give as 180°

So, x can be calculated as:

x + 59° 00'17 " = 180°

x = 180° - 59° 00'17 "

First, we need to write 180° as 179° 59' 60", so the subtraction is equal to:

So the supplementary angle is 120° 59' 43"

Answer: 120° 59' 43"

Simplify1 19 х1 181 x. (2 points)O x+9909X +9O *+99x9xX+9

Answers

So, we're going to simplify:

[tex]\frac{\frac{1}{9}-\frac{1}{x}}{\frac{1}{81}-\frac{1}{x^2}}[/tex]

For this, we could sum the fractions in the numerator, and the denominator, first:

[tex]\frac{\frac{1}{9}-\frac{1}{x}}{\frac{1}{81}-\frac{1}{x^2}}=\frac{\frac{x-9}{9x}}{\frac{x^2-81}{81x^2}}[/tex]

We could rewrite the previous fraction as:

[tex]\frac{\frac{1}{9}-\frac{1}{x}}{\frac{1}{81}-\frac{1}{x^2}}=\frac{\frac{x-9}{9x}}{\frac{x^2-81}{81x^2}}=\frac{81x^2(x-9)}{9x(x^2-81)}=\frac{9x(x-9)}{x^2-81}=\frac{9x(x-9)}{(x+9)(x-9)}[/tex]

And, finally:

[tex]\frac{9x(x-9)}{(x+9)(x-9)}=\frac{9x}{x+9}[/tex]

What property is demonstrated below:9 + -9 = 0

Answers

Answer

The inverse property of addition.

Explanation

The inverse property of addition states that adding a number and it's opposite, called the additive inverse, will produce a sum of zero.

Additive inverse of any number is simply multiplying the number by -1.

So, 9 + -9 = 0 indicates the inverse property of addition.

What is the five number summary for the data set? 1, 4, 6, 7, 8, 10, 12, 13, 14, 16,19, 22, 23, 27, 30, 31, 31, 33, 34, 36, 41, 42, 47

Answers

Answer:

Explanation:

Given the data set:

[tex]1,4,6,7,8,10,12,13,14,16,19,22,23,27,30,31,31,33,34,36,41,42,47[/tex]

The data set contains 23 items where:

• The minimum number = 1

,

• The maximum number = 47

Next, the median number (the number in the middle will be the 12th item):

[tex]1,4,6,7,8,10,12,13,14,16,19,\boxed{22},23,27,30,31,31,33,34,36,41,42,47[/tex]

• The median = 22

The lower quartile will be the number in the middle of the first half.

[tex]1,4,6,7,8,\boxed{\textcolor{red}{10}},12,13,14,16,19,\boxed{22},23,27,30,31,31,33,34,36,41,42,47[/tex]

• The lower quartile, Q1 = 10

Similarly, the upper quartile will be the number in the middle of the second half.

[tex]1,4,6,7,8,\boxed{\textcolor{red}{10}},12,13,14,16,19,\boxed{22},23,27,30,31,31,\boxed{\textcolor{red}{33}},34,36,41,42,47[/tex]

• The upper quartile, Q3= 33

Therefore, the five-number summary is: 1,10,22,33,47 where

• Minimum: 1

,

• Lower Quartile = 10

,

• Median = 22

,

• Upper Quartile = 33

,

• Maximum = 47

where would the zeros be plotted on this graph of the function f(x)=(x-1)(x-7)

Answers

If we have a polynomial written in the form:

[tex]f(x)=(x-x_1)(x-x_2)...(x-x_n)[/tex]

Then,

[tex]x_1,x_2,...,x_n[/tex]

are x values of the zeros of the polinomial. In this case:

[tex]f(x)=(x-1)(x-7)[/tex]

Thus, x = 1 and x = 7 are zeros of the function.

Since in the zeros the y coordinate is y = 0, then:

Zeros:

(1, 0)

(7, 0)

A circular plaque of diameter 6cm is cut from a square piece of metal with side length 6cm.What percentage of the metal is wasted?

Answers

Given a square piece of metal of side length 6cm

If a circular plaque of diameter 6cm is cut from the metal piece, the area wasted is the shaded area in the diagram below:

Total Area of the Metal Piece = 6 x 6 = 36 square cm

Area of the Circular Plaque

[tex]\begin{gathered} =\pi\times3^2 \\ =9\pi\; cm^2 \end{gathered}[/tex]

Therefore:

Area of the Shaded Portion=Area of Metal Piece-Area of circular Plaque

[tex]=(36-9\pi)cm^2[/tex]

The percentage of metal that was wasted will then be:

[tex]\begin{gathered} =\frac{\text{Area of the Shaded Portion}}{\text{Area of the Metal Piece}}\times100 \\ =\frac{\text{3}6-9\pi}{\text{3}6}\times100 \\ =\frac{\text{3}6-9(3.14)}{\text{3}6}\times100 \\ =\frac{\text{7}.74}{\text{3}6}\times100 \\ =21.5\% \end{gathered}[/tex]

The percentage of metal that is wasted is approximately 21.5%.

Factoring a quadratic with leading coefficient greater than 1

3n^2+5n+2=0

Answers

The algebraic factor is the multiplication term that can be common to the whole equation thus the factorization form of 3n²+5n+2=0 will be (n + 1)(3n + 2) = 0.

What is an algebraic factor?

An algebraic factor is the multiplication of two algebraic terms.

The root of the quadratic equation formed by the algebraic factor is always real.

That term could be in form of summation multiplication or in subtraction.

As per the given quadratic equation,

3n²+5n+2=0

Let's 5n = 2n + 3n

3n²+ (3n + 2n) + 2 = 0

3n² + 3n + 2n + 2 = 0

(3n² + 3n) + (2n + 2) = 0

3n(n + 1) + 2(n + 1) = 0

(n + 1 )(3n + 2) = 0
